Ghanaian musician, Okyeame Kwame, has voiced his opinion on the prioritization of national issues, suggesting that politicians should redirect their efforts towards combating corruption rather than focusing extensively on the Anti-LGBT+ Bill.

In an interview on United Television (UTV), the rapper emphasized the potential benefits of channeling energy into the fight against corruption, envisioning a self-sufficient Ghana poised for development.

Expressing his perspective, Okyeame Kwame stated, “If I were in charge, I would rather focus on corruption, I would rather focus on educational reforms.”

He underscored the importance of embracing educational initiatives such as ST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ics) which, according to him, has played a significant role in societal progress. Okyeame Kwame also highlighted the need to value the arts, asserting that neglecting creativity has hindered Ghana’s innovative potential.

In questioning the urgency of the Anti-LGBT+ Bill in comparison to corruption, Okyeame Kwame provocatively asked, “Between corruption and LGBT+, which one is very pressing?” He expressed his detachment from the issue, humorously referring to it as “not [his] problem,” and highlighting the potential legal repercussions of publicly associating with it.

The Anti-LGBT+ Bill, passed on February 28, 2024, is currently awaiting presidential assent. President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o has indicated that he will wait for a citizen case at the Supreme Court to be finalized before deciding on the bill.
